Understanding Hard Water in Peoria


The water in Peoria comes primarily from the Colorado River and groundwater sources. Both sources are known for high mineral content, which qualifies as hard water. The presence of these minerals can cause scale buildup in plumbing, reduce the lifespan of water-using appliances, and make cleaning tasks more difficult. Given these challenges, many homeowners in Peoria seek effective water-softening solutions.

What is a Salt-Based Water Softener System?


Asalt-based water softener systems use a process called ion exchange to remove minerals from the water. The system contains a resin tank filled with tiny resin beads. As hard water flows through the tank, calcium and magnesium ions are exchanged for sodium ions. This process effectively "softens" the water by removing the minerals that cause hardness.

Advantages of Salt-Based Water Softener Systems:

  1. Effective Mineral Removal: These systems are highly effective at removing the minerals that cause water hardness, leading to softer water throughout the home.

  2. Improved Appliance Lifespan: By reducing scale buildup, salt-based systems can extend the lifespan of water-using appliances, such as water heaters, dishwashers, and washing machines.

  3. Better Cleaning: Soft water improves the effectiveness of soaps and detergents, leading to better cleaning results for laundry and dishes.

  4. Reduced Energy Costs: Scale buildup in water heaters can significantly reduce their efficiency. By preventing this buildup, salt-based systems can help lower energy costs.


Disadvantages of Salt-Based Water Softener Systems:

  1. Maintenance Requirements: These systems require regular maintenance, including replenishing the salt supply and periodic resin bed cleaning or replacement.

  2. Environmental Impact: The brine discharge from salt-based systems can contribute to increased salinity in wastewater, which may have environmental impacts.

  3. Health Considerations: The addition of sodium to the water supply might be a concern for those on low-sodium diets.


What is a Salt-Free Water Softener System?


Salt-free systems, often referred to as water conditioners, do not remove minerals from the water. Instead, they use a physical process to alter the structure of the minerals, preventing them from adhering to surfaces. These systems typically use a catalytic media to achieve this effect, resulting in less scale buildup in pipes and appliances.

Advantages of Salt-Free Water Softener Systems:

  1. Low Maintenance: These systems require minimal maintenance compared to their salt-based counterparts, as they do not use salt or require regular replenishment.

  2. Environmentally Friendly: Without the need for salt, these systems do not produce brine discharge, making them more environmentally friendly.

  3. Health-Friendly: Since they do not add sodium to the water, salt-free systems are a good choice for those with dietary sodium restrictions.

  4. Extended Equipment Lifespan: Like salt-based systems, salt-free systems can help extend the lifespan of water-using appliances by reducing scale buildup.


Disadvantages of Salt-Free Water Softener Systems:

  1. Less Effective on Very Hard Water: Salt-free systems may not be as effective in areas with extremely hard water, such as Peoria, where the water hardness level is high.

  2. Limited Soap Efficiency: Unlike salt-based systems, salt-free systems do not improve soap efficiency, meaning you might still experience some challenges with soap and detergent lathering.

  3. Higher Initial Cost: These systems often have a higher initial cost compared to traditional salt-based systems.


Factors to Consider When Choosing a Water Softener System in Peoria, Arizona


Water Hardness Level


Given that Peoria has a higher level of water hardness, a salt-based water softener system may be more effective in providing the level of water softness desired by many homeowners. The effectiveness of mineral removal by these systems can make a noticeable difference in both appliance performance and cleaning efficiency.

Maintenance Preferences


Homeowners who prefer a low-maintenance system may lean towards a salt-free solution. These systems do not require the regular addition of salt and involve less frequent upkeep, making them convenient for those who wish to minimize maintenance tasks.

Environmental Impact


For those concerned about the environmental impact of their water treatment system, a salt-free system is a more sustainable choice. The lack of brine discharge means less environmental pollution and a smaller ecological footprint.

Health Considerations


Individuals on low-sodium diets or with specific health concerns should consider the potential health impacts of increased sodium in their water supply. In such cases, a salt-free system offers a clear advantage by not altering the water's sodium content.

Cost


Both initial investment and ongoing operational costs should be considered. While salt-based water softener systems may have a lower initial cost, the ongoing expense of salt replenishment and potential maintenance needs can add up. Conversely, salt-free systems may have higher upfront costs but lower long-term operational expenses.
